i noticed that it seems like the "Minimum chunks between new bases" setting for expansion is being ignored by the game. (Unless i understood it wrong) It appears like new bases are spawned within the range of chunks that are closer than the set value.

I created a new game with default settings, cranked up the "Minumum..." settting to 10 and the max setting to 20 and had the creative-mod running.
Image
After letting the game run at x10 (or whatever my cpu actually managed) for some time it looked like this.
Image

Especially the base that spawned last (the one within 3 chunks to the topmost base that was already there since the start) is definitly too close.
The debug overlay for expansion candidate chunks is also reflecting this. (At first i thought it was just not updated properly but it seems it is correct.)

You're right, that slider is connected to a value that's been ignored since at least 0.13. I removed the slider for 0.15.4, we might re-add it in the future.
